DMI 動態方法呼叫

2021-08-25 13:16:02 字數 465 閱讀 4215

1.使用action中預設呼叫的方法是execute()如果想指定呼叫某個方法可以使用action中的method屬性:

<?xml version="1.0" encoding="utf-8" ?>

/user_add_success.jsp

/user_add_success.jsp

package com.zchen.struts2.user.action;

import com.opensymphony.xwork2.actionsupport;

public class useraction extends actionsupport

}

此種方式可以使用:/user/useradd">新增使用者呼叫。

2.也可以在url位址中動態指定(動態方法呼叫dmi)

/user/user!add">新增使用者

Struts2動態方法呼叫(DMI)

在struts2中動態方法呼叫有三種方式,動態方法呼叫就是為了解決乙個action對應多個請求的處理,以免action太多 第一種方式 指定method屬性 這種方式我們前面已經用到過,類似下面的配置就可以實現 chainaction class chapter2.action.chapter2ac...

Struts2動態方法呼叫(DMI)

在struts2中動態方法呼叫有三種方式,動態方法呼叫就是為了解決乙個action對應多個請求的處理,以免action太多 第一種方式 指定method屬性 這種方式我們前面已經用到過,類似下面的配置就可以實現 chainaction class chapter2.action.chapter2ac...

Struts2的動態方法呼叫DMI

在寫struts的action類的時候,經常遇到不希望每次呼叫的都是execute方法,希望能動態的呼叫一些其他的方法,這裡struts提供了兩種方式,第一種是在strust.xml中進行method這個屬性的配置,但是這樣每次只能配置乙個,而且是死值,不方便動態的更換和呼叫,所以這裡介紹dmi,動...